📺 MBA Programs Race to Adapt to the AI Era
This content analyzes the latest Bloomberg Businessweek MBA rankings, highlighting Stanford GSB's consistent leadership and examining how business schools are adapting their curricula to the rise of artificial intelligence. It explores student priorities, institutional responses to AI, and the evolving landscape of top-tier business education.
■ Top-Ranked Institutions and Student Priorities
- Analysis of Stanford GSB's sustained dominance in compensation, networking, and entrepreneurship metrics
- Insights into what current MBA students value most, emphasizing human connections and faculty guidance over purely technical skills
- Overview of other top performers including Wharton, Harvard, Northwestern Kellogg, Columbia, Chicago, MIT, and UVA
